Output e33dbd30a7231f0e85697bd77e76d655aac2ea609c5141dc9e8f84da2b9eb69f:3

value
18584246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c52219724d0bf580e1bc8c6269082b74402c09 OP_EQUAL
address
383vhqP64PVnfuKcEkW3RDDP4WQWvYNceB
transaction
e33dbd30a7231f0e85697bd77e76d655aac2ea609c5141dc9e8f84da2b9eb69f
confirmations
383711
spent
true